Q: Is 120,432,918 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 120,432,918 is a composite number.

Why is 120,432,918 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 120,432,918 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 73 146 219 438 274,961 549,922 824,883 1,649,766 20,072,153 40,144,306 60,216,459 and 120,432,918, with no remainder.

Since 120,432,918 cannot be divided by just 1 and 120,432,918, it is a composite number.
